Output 50a12b384e5e04634433d205d14e841ef98deed91e5d55e466ad520f25c08d95:1

value
1006767
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 24e6aae34b389b52cc3170e7bdf3002d14d478b7 OP_EQUALVERIFY OP_CHECKSIG
address
14N7ey5fTJrkC934MaRBrRcWxmFpW1DSMC
transaction
50a12b384e5e04634433d205d14e841ef98deed91e5d55e466ad520f25c08d95
spent
true